Output dfe394b8e75c130371857e779e6284e7fad90bfb694bdbbd4bec7617205e7c80:29

value
21637
script pubkey
OP_0 OP_PUSHBYTES_20 bb45241bf91f1afd32afb2a0dac4446f0709ed33
address
bc1qhdzjgxlerud06v40k2sd43zydursnmfng86fca
transaction
dfe394b8e75c130371857e779e6284e7fad90bfb694bdbbd4bec7617205e7c80
confirmations
36063
spent
true